Blissful Days After Widowhood - Chapter 58
Although the family was a little richer than before, they were not rich enough to have enough food and clothing. Since that was made, it must be put to good use. And she didn’t know since she didn’t try it. But when she wore that robe, she felt so comfortable from head to toe.
“It’s just a little bit worse, but it’s really warm. Mother, you said it yourself, we sell buns and porridge, not anything else. If they want to laugh, they can laugh.”
The mother-in-law and daughter-in-law were talking, and Aunt Ge came with the steamer. Seeing Gu Yin’s robe, she couldn’t help curling the corners of her mouth, and then she held back and started talking about business, “It’s really been too cold these two days, and it might snow at night. My old man started coughing, so it’s better to have a holiday tomorrow.”
In the past, because the stall did not make much money, the Ge family was busy from the beginning to the end of the year. After so many years of hard work, there were many small problems in their body. In the past two months, Aunt Ge and Gu Yin had been working together, and they could earn dozens more a day. Although not much, at least they didn’t have to work so hard.
Gu Yin took the steamer in her hand and said with a smile, “Then I’ll wish my uncle and aunt a happy New Year in advance.”
After seeing off Aunt Ge, Mrs. Wang looked at the deserted and empty pier and said, “Then let’s rest tomorrow.”
She knew that her daughter-in-law attached great importance to Wu’an’s schooling. Although the business had been getting better in the past two months, Gu Yin would report the bill to her every day. In addition to the food and clothing expenses at home, she had saved up to six taels. That fifteen was still a long way off.
She was afraid that Gu Yin would not take a break in order to earn a little more.
Unexpectedly, as soon as she said that, Gu Yin nodded and said, “Mother, you’re right. When the snow falls, we won’t come, We will come again when spring begins.”
Mrs. Wang was overjoyed.
The next few days were gloomy days, the snow fell, and the pier became more deserted. After the Ge family closed their stall, more people chose to rest.
On the first day of the twelfth lunar month, Gu Yin got up as usual, and before she got out of bed, Mrs. Wang happily came in and held her down.
Seeing her happy, Gu Yin couldn’t help smiling, and asked, “What are you happy about?”
Mrs. Wang smiled and said, “It’s snowing! It’s still a small snow, but it’s going to be big in a while.”
Gu Yin knew that Mrs. Wang was in a hurry to let herself rest, so she was ready to get out of bed to see it.
Mrs. Wang held her down and helped her to tuck her four corners tightly, “Am I lying to you about this? It’s really snowing! You sleep, I’ll make the morning meal and call you then.”
She kept watching her, so Gu Yin could only close her eyes again, and fell asleep with even breathing after a while.
After Mrs. Wang made sure that she was asleep, she took the oil lamp out of the room.
She didn’t know it was going to snow, so she didn’t stock ingredients at home.
But fortunately, the weather was cold, and the things prepared wouldn’t get bad easily.
Mrs. Wang took out the minced meat prepared by Gu Yin, clumsily made a dozen buns, and put them on the steamer.
Gu Yin took less than a quarter of an hour to do that work, but she spent more than half an hour.
Later, Wu’an also got up, and Mrs. Wang let him watch the fire, and took the big broom and went outside to sweep the snow.
After a while, Xu Qingchuan next door also came out with a broom, but before he swept the ice, Mr. Xu grabbed the broom and dragged him into the house.
After Mrs. Xu and Mrs. Wang had seen a play together, they didn’t quarrel like before.
The two of them chatted while sweeping the snow together. After chatting, they made an appointment to buy New Year’s goods together in the morning.
When the sky was bright, Mrs. Wang was sweating profusely, and the steamed buns were also hot on the pot.
Xiao Wu’an was already hungry and said he wanted to eat breakfast.
“It’s rare for your sister-in-law to sleep till late. If you’re hungry, you can go to bed for a while. Let’s eat together when your sister-in-law gets up.”
The mother and son were talking, and Gu Yin got dressed and came out.
Seeing her neatly dressed, Mrs. Wang smiled, “You are a seer, how do you know that I have made an appointment with your Aunt Xu to buy New Year’s goods? But I don’t need you to come. You say what you want, I will buy it for you.”
Gu Yin smiled but didn’t respond. After eating the meal, she said, “I have other things to do and I will go out for a while. You can buy new year’s goods. The money is in the small cabinet by my bed.”
Mrs. Wang naturally wanted to ask her what she was doing, but Gu Yin was not going to hide it from her, “In the twelfth lunar month, many restaurants look for helpers. I’ll go there and have a look.”
“That’s so tiring. We can still have a rest for half a day when we set up the stall, but working as a cook, you always get busy in the middle of the night. Can you go and cook so well? Have you already thought about it?”
